Category Specialists
Retailers or businesses that focus on selling products within a specific category, offering a wide assortment within that category to cater to various customer needs.
Self-service Approach
A business model that enables customers to access services and perform tasks without direct assistance from staff.
Narrow, Deep Assortment
Strategy that involves stocking a lot of different items within a single product category.
Quick Response
A strategy or system aimed at increasing efficiency and reducing response times, often used in supply chain management and manufacturing.
